Inclusion criteria

Inclusion criteria: (1) Comply with the indications for abdominal compression-decompression CPR, no contraindications; Indications: general anesthesia patients with chest traumatic cardiac respiratory arrest, respiratory muscle weakness and respiratory depression, especially those with Chest compression contraindications such as chest deformity and trauma, rib fracture and blood and pneumothorax. Contraindications: abdominal trauma, diaphragmatic rupture, abdominal organ bleeding, abdominal aortic aneurysm, abdominal giant masses; (2) adults weighing 40-150kg, regardless of gender; (3) the patient's close relatives agreed to use the abdominal compressive CPR device to treat the patient and signed the informed consent. The rescue of cardiac arrest needs to race against time and time is urgent. In order not to delay the rescue time of patients, all patients first obtain oral consent from their relatives before the test, and then sign the relevant detailed informed consent documents.

Exclusion criteria

Exclusion criteria: (1) no indication for abdominal lift CPR; (2) contraindication of abdominal compressive CPR or abdominal organ injury during abdominal compressive CPR;Contraindications: abdominal trauma, diaphragmatic rupture, abdominal organ bleeding, abdominal aortic aneurysm, abdominal giant masses; (3) the patient's close relatives do not agree to use abdominal compressive cardiopulmonary resuscitation device for treatment; (4) cardiac arrest time was too long (CA time>10 min), without signs of resuscitation; (5) weight less than 40Kg or more than 150Kg; (6) patients with previous severe respiratory diseases (such as emphysema, extensive bronchiectasis, pulmonary interstitial fibrosis, etc.) and neurological diseases (including cro-ya disease, alzheimer's disease, amyotrophic lateral sclerosis and recent stroke, etc.); (7) patients with cardiac valvular disease, aortic dissection and other effects on hemodynamic stability.

Design outcomes

Primary

MeasureTime frame
ROSC rate;

Secondary

MeasureTime frame
partial pressure of end-tidal carbon dioxide;Hemodynamic data;Blood gas analysis results;Types and incidence of complications;Rate of ROSC and mortality rate 7 days after ROSC;Contents of neuron specific enolase(NSE);S100B protein;Content of glial fibrous acidic protein (GFAP);brain natriuretic peptide (BNP);
